This weekend we had amazing weather so the girls and I walked around and explored nature around our home. The girls collected flowers and once back home, we set up our flower potions lab. This is a very simple and entertaining activity suitable for toddlers and preschoolers.

Materials:

  • flowers
  • water
  • containers
  • sticks and/or spoons
  • food coloring


Instructions

  1. potion 3Start by filling the cups with water and adding food coloring to each one.

  2. Add the flowers to your cups of colored water. Help your kids get creative by pulling the petals from the flowers or sticking the stems in the water. My kids loved making little splashes and potion 2using the sticks as stirring devices.



With some simple supplies, my toddler enjoyed pouring, mixing and scooping while my preschooler was creating stories and potions at the same time. potion 1

They told stories related to each potion such as “this one will make you a princess.”
